Size: a a a

2020 December 13

MG

Misha Gusarov in NixOS
Господа, а как отлаживать загрузку (хотя бы включить логирование происходящего)? У меня при загрузке после GRUB пустой экран: от ядра и initramfs никаких сообщений
источник

MG

Misha Gusarov in NixOS
Разнообразные vga=12345 не помогают
источник

MG

Misha Gusarov in NixOS
quiet в комстроке нет
источник

MG

Misha Gusarov in NixOS
Помогло set gfxpayload=keep
источник

MG

Misha Gusarov in NixOS
А вот boot.debug1 виснет на промпте.
источник

1

112 in NixOS
Привет 🖖🏻
mqtt просмотрщик какой можно установить?
источник

⁠Сергей in NixOS
112
Привет 🖖🏻
mqtt просмотрщик какой можно установить?
можно, ставьте
источник

MG

Misha Gusarov in NixOS
Лор детектед, бгг
источник

d

dump_stack() in NixOS
Misha Gusarov
Лор детектед, бгг
Не вижу предложений использовать что-то другое :-)
источник

RK

Rinat Kurmaev in NixOS
А как посмотреть какие пакеты поставлены из бинарного кэша, а какие собраны из исходников?
источник

VL

Valeriy L in NixOS
там вроде статус можно вывести в nix-env -q
источник

VL

Valeriy L in NixOS
вроде флаг -S
источник

VL

Valeriy L in NixOS
но я не уверен)
источник
2020 December 14

LL

Lama Lover in NixOS
Чат, подскажите, пожалуйста
Хочу написать shell.nix для проекта который вызывает python3.7
nix добавляет питон как python3

Как я могу сделать алиас python3.7 на python3 или написать какой-нибудь скрипт, который будет лежать в PATH как python3.7, а сам вызывать python3 ?
источник

NM

Nikita Mistyukov in NixOS
Lama Lover
Чат, подскажите, пожалуйста
Хочу написать shell.nix для проекта который вызывает python3.7
nix добавляет питон как python3

Как я могу сделать алиас python3.7 на python3 или написать какой-нибудь скрипт, который будет лежать в PATH как python3.7, а сам вызывать python3 ?
with import <nixpkgs> {};

stdenv.mkDerivation {
 name = "python";

 buildInputs = [
   bash
   libxml2
   libffi
   openssl
   glibc.static
   cmake
   ncurses
   # libxslt
   postgresql
   python37Packages.pip
   python37Packages.celery
   (python37.withPackages (ps: with ps; [python-language-server redis requests jedi isort flake8 autopep8 celery]))
 ];

 shellHook = ''
   export LANG="en_US.UTF-8"
   export LC_ALL="en_US.UTF-8"
   export PGDATA="$PWD/db"

   alias pip="PIP_PREFIX='$(pwd)/venv/lib/python3.7/site-packages' \pip"
   export PYTHONPATH="$(pwd)/venv/lib/python3.7/site-packages:PYTHONPATH"
   unset SOURCE_DATE_EPOCH
   source venv/bin/activate
 '';
}
источник

NM

Nikita Mistyukov in NixOS
вот такой юзаю. не идеальный, но работает
источник

NM

Nikita Mistyukov in NixOS
надо венв в проекте делать и потом его перезагружать правда
источник

NM

Nikita Mistyukov in NixOS
а, ну и диренв в купе нужен
источник

AS

Alexey Shmalko in NixOS

runCommand "my-python" {} ''
 mkdir $out/bin
 ln -s ${python37}/bin/python $out/bin/python3.7
''
источник

NM

Nikita Mistyukov in NixOS
python -V и python3 -V
Python 3.7.4
Вот с этой штукой что выше у меня.
источник